The commit that introduced support for this chip incorrectly claimed it
is a Cypress-specific part, while in actuality it is just a variant of
BCM4355 silicon (as evidenced by the chip ID).

The relationship between Cypress products and Broadcom products isn't
entirely clear but given what little information is available and prior
art in the driver, it seems the convention should be that originally
Broadcom parts should retain the Broadcom name.

Thus, rename the relevant constants and firmware file. Also rename the
specific 89459 PCIe ID to BCM43596, which seems to be the original
subvariant name for this PCI ID (as defined in the out-of-tree bcmdhd
driver).

Since Cypress added this part and will presumably be providing its
supported firmware, we keep the CYW designation for this device.

We also drop the RAW device ID in this commit. We don't do this for the
other chips since apparently some devices with them exist in the wild,
but there is already a 4355 entry with the Broadcom subvendor and WCC
firmware vendor, so adding a generic fallback to Cypress seems
redundant (no reason why a device would have the raw device ID *and* an
explicitly programmed subvendor).

BCM43454/6 is a variant of BCM4345 which is exactly identical to
BCM4345/6, except the chip id is 0xa9be. This patch adds support
for BCM43454/6 by handing it in the same way as BCM4345.

Note: when loading some specific version of BCM4345 firmware, the
chip id may become 0x4345. This is an expected behavior, and it will
restore to 0xa9be after power cycle.

Historically the broadcom wifi chipsets always had enumeration
space containing all core information at same place. However, for
new chipsets the ASIC developers moved away from that given fact.
So we have to accommodate that it can differ per chipset.

The function brcmf_chip_tcm_rambase() returns 0 as invalid ram base
address. However, upcoming chips have ram base address starting at
zero so we have to find a more appropriate invalid value to return.
